Admission alone cost us $60 plus tax. If we weren\u2019t so frugal,\u200c we could have easily spent another $60 or more just buying pumpkins\u2063 and concessions. Altogether, a\u200c few hours at a semi-rural Texas property furnished with some pumpkins, bales of hay, overfed baby goats, and\u2063 a few <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/how-the-middle-class-american-dream-became-a-penny-pinching-nightmare\/\" title=\"From Dream to Nightmare: The Middle-Class American Struggle\">repurposed antique farm \u200bvehicles<\/a> would cost well over $100.<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n<h3>Expensive Outings and\u2064 Financial Constraints<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>On our \u200bway home, my wife and I talked about\u200d just \u2062how expensive these outings have become. A\u200d swarm of new residents has \u200bcaused property values and\u2064 accompanying property \u2064taxes to <a href=\"https:\/\/www.dallasnews.com\/business\/real-estate\/2022\/04\/26\/dallas-fort-worth-home-prices-see-record-price-growth\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">skyrocket<\/a>. And due to\u200c <a href=\"https:\/\/www.cnn.com\/2023\/09\/13\/economy\/cpi-inflation-august\/index.html\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">inflation<\/a> \u2064 and\u200d <a href=\"https:\/\/nypost.com\/2022\/02\/28\/bidens-war-on-energy-means-americans-are-paying-more\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">restrictions on energy production<\/a>, utilities, groceries, and gas <a href=\"https:\/\/www.weforum.org\/agenda\/2022\/05\/cost-of-living-price-rises\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">are all much higher<\/a> than just a few years ago. This leaves relatively little\u2064 disposable\u200d income for\u200b eating out \u200bor visiting pumpkin patches. \u2064We save what little we can for\u2063 disasters and retirement \u2014 my teacher\u2019s pension <a href=\"https:\/\/www.kut.org\/texasstandard\/2022-06-14\/teacher-retirement-system-pension-payments-not-adjusted-inflation\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">does not keep up with inflation<\/a> \u2014 but it\u2019s not much. Like many others, we simply pray the cars continue running and\u200b everyone stays in good health.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li>There \u2062are others around \u200bus who\u200c face even bigger struggles.\u2064 Most of my younger colleagues spend half of their \u200bpaychecks or more on rent and don\u2019t even bother looking \u2063at houses.\u2063 Other teachers \u200dmy age\u200d or older are\u200d working\u2062 extra jobs to \u2062pay for the houses they do have. Those of\u2064 us with families continually look for ways to save while those without families \u2063are either delaying having children or opting out of parenthood\u2064 entirely. As for enjoying the leisure to cultivate a social life and <a href=\"https:\/\/www.conservativenewsdaily.net\/breaking-news\/how-to-recognize-civilization-when-you-see-it\/\" title=\"How To Recognize Civilization When You See It\">read good books<\/a>, there\u2019s little time or energy for\u2062 any of that.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>All \u200bthis might be\u2062 understandable,\u2062 but we are professionals with (sometimes \u2064multiple) college degrees. We should be living comfortable, middle-class lives. Instead, we\u2019ve been significantly and unsustainably \u2064squeezed, \u200dmaking huge tradeoffs that cost us our\u2062 mental health, connection with\u200d others, and our ability to raise the next generation.<\/p>\n<h3>Financial Challenges for the Younger Generation<\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li>For the younger generations coming of age and \u2062entering the workforce (the older members of the <a href=\"https:\/\/www.mentalfloss.com\/article\/609811\/age-ranges-millennials-and-generation-z\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Gen\u2064 Z cohort<\/a>), the prospects are\u200b dire. As cultural writer\u200d Addison Del Mastro <a href=\"https:\/\/www.discoursemagazine.com\/p\/starter-cars-go-the-way-of-starter\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">explains in a\u2063 recent\u200b essay<\/a>, not only will this generation not be able to afford \u200da starter home, but they won\u2019t even be able to purchase a starter car: \u2062\u201cMuch like the starter home, the starter car is \u200con its way \u2064out.\u201d Smaller, cheaper sedans that worked out for young drivers just aren\u2019t made anymore. Now,\u200b they will have to take out massive loans\u2064 to pay \u200bfor an SUV or electric car \u2014 on top of the loans they take out for college. Buying used will also set them back nearly as much in <a href=\"https:\/\/www.dallasnews.com\/business\/autos\/2022\/03\/25\/looking-for-a-used-car-in-dallas-fort-worth-expect-to-pay-around-7k-more-than-last-year\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">today\u2019s market<\/a>. \u200dWith no starter home or starter car to commence adulthood, Zoomers, even the educated ones who\u200b supposedly did everything right, are stuck in abject dependence unless they were born rich.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<div class=\"fdrlst__b89e9-130579c47356acd4d3ae9c265bb13353 fdrlst__b89e9-paragraph-6\" id=\"fdrlst__b89e9-130579c47356acd4d3ae9c265bb13353\"><\/div>\n<p>As for my generation, the Millennials,\u2064 some of whom were lucky enough to purchase a starter home and starter car before they became prohibitively expensive, we\u2019re pretty much stuck with these starters.
